Once upon a hatred : anti-Muslim experiences in the USA is a book. It was written by Saied Reza Ameli and published by Islamic Human Rights Commission in 2013.

Key facts

  • author: Saied Reza Ameli
  • publication date: 2013
  • book publisher: Islamic Human Rights Commission
  • book series: unknown
  • earliest publication dates: unknown, unknown
  • book subjects: Islamophobia-United States, Muslims-United States-Social conditions
